    Job Description:
    • Performing first detailed inspection of incoming or purged parts, materials, components,
    • assemblies, equipment and document results.
    • Coordinate the collection and disposition of purged material.
    • Determine or assist in determining methods, sequences and procedures necessary for inspection.
    • Works from written procedures, drawings, sketches and specifications.
    • Generates Engineering Change Requests to correct drawing issues noted during inspection.
    • Adapts inspection measuring devices and procedures where necessary.
